Cat and dog massacre in Bodrum

In the Bodrum district of Muğla, 5 dogs and 2 cats were poisoned. While 3 of the animals were saved through intervention, 4 died.

Poison left by an unidentified person or persons in the Yalıçiftlik neighborhood caused the poisoning of a dog belonging to Gizem Sümer, who had moved to the neighborhood a month ago.

Finding her dog dead, Sümer also found another dead dog and a cat around her home.

During a search of the area, 3 of Sümer's neighbor's dogs were also found poisoned. Three dogs were saved after their owners noticed the situation early and intervened. It was also determined that a cat in the same area had died as a result of poisoning by construction workers.

"THEY POISONED 3 OF MY NEIGHBOR'S DOGS"

Gizem Sümer, whose 6-month-old dog named Yoda died, said, "I just moved to Yalıçiftlik. It has been a month. Unfortunately, I found my dog dead yesterday; it had been poisoned. I also found a dead cat last night. This morning, I found another dead dog above my garden.

They poisoned 3 of my neighbor's dogs. They noticed it and made them drink olive oil. They recovered after vomiting, though one of them was not doing very well.

One of the villagers had told them that he would kill their dogs, but I don't know who did it or how it happened. I will check the cameras, but I don't want other animals to die in this way.

I want to do whatever I can. The Bodrum Municipality Veterinary Affairs Directorate came and took the dead dogs," she said, expressing her reaction to the poisoning of the animals.
